cdnjs experienced a minor incident on August 1, 2023 affecting CDN Service (cdnjs.cloudflare.com), lasting 2d 21h. The incident has been resolved; the full update timeline is below.

Update timeline
- identified Aug 01, 2023, 06:22 PM UTC
We are aware of an issue impacting multiple libraries where SRI hashes have changed. We have found the cause of the change to the file contents/hashes and are actively working to restore the previous contents/hashes. No files on the CDN have been compromised, the contents/hashes have changed due to libraries being reprocessed with different minification logic. We are tracking this on GitHub in https://github.com/cdnjs/cdnjs/issues/14210
- monitoring Aug 02, 2023, 06:26 PM UTC
A backfill has been completed that is believed to have restored files to their previous states, with the SRI hashes reverted to what they were prior to this incident. We'll continue to monitor for reports of any hash mismatches, which should be reported in the issue on GitHub at https://github.com/cdnjs/cdnjs/issues/14210
- resolved Aug 04, 2023, 03:33 PM UTC
At this time we believe the fix to restore file content and SRI hashes is working as expected.
